DescriptionFor 2024, Mike Maihack continued with the watercolor sketches that he's done the past few years for SuperBatober (using the Inktober prompts), but it seemed like it might also be the last year he does SuperBatober, so I wanted to make sure I picked up something this year, especially after missing out last year (I've apparently been alternating years).Even though Mike kept it simple(ish) this year, there were a handful that stood out, and I'm glad I was able to pick up two pieces. Here is the final piece of the month/year, featuring Batgirl, Supergirl, and Streaky. They're leaving their little hideaway to head towards the Daily Planet, and of course, they engraved the tree with their logos before heading off. If this is the last SuperBatober piece that Mike does, it's a great one to close out on and definitely has that "series finale" vibe as our heroes race off to their next adventure (and there will always be more adventures, even if we don't see them).
